Noise can come from many places. Let us see a few good sources:

1.Household Sources.2.Social Events.3.Commercial & Industrial Activities.4.Transportation.

• Household Sources

Gadgets like food mixer, grinder, vacuum cleaner, washing machine and dryer, cooler, air conditioners, can be very noisy and injurious to health. Others include loud speakers of sound systems and TVs, ipods and ear phones. Another example may be your neighbor’s dog barking all night

• Social Events Places of worship, discos

and gigs, parties and other social events also create a lot of noise for the people living in that area. In many market areas, people sell with loud speakers, others shout out offers and try to get customers to buy their goods.

• Commercial & Industrial Activities

Printing presses, manufacturing industries, construction sites, contribute to noise pollution. In many industries, it is a requirement that people always wear earplugs to minimize their exposure to heavy noise.

• Transportation

Think of aero planes flying over houses close to busy airports. over ground and underground trains, vehicles on road—these are constantly making a lot of noise and people always struggle to cope with them.

• Noise pollution continues to pose a major health threat for Bangladesh, especially in cities and particularly in Dhaka city. People of Dhaka city mostly suffer from the bad effects of noise pollution. Approximately two crore people now live in the capital city where traffic congestions a regular phenomenon almost in every road, lane and by-lane. Moreover, use of brick-crushing machines in the locality and abuse of loudspeakers are other causes of noise pollution.

Below are a few things people and governments can do to make our communities and living laces quieter:

• Construction of soundproof rooms for noisy machines in industrial and manufacturing installations must be encouraged. This is also important for residential building—noisy machines should be installed far from sleeping and living rooms, like in a basement or garage.

• Noise producing industries, airports, bus and transport terminals and railway stations to sighted far from where living places.

• Community law enforcers should check the misuse of loudspeakers, worshipers, outdoor parties and discos, as well as public announcements systems.

• Community laws must silence zones near schools / colleges, hospitals etc.

• Vegetation (trees) along roads and in residential areas is a good way to reduce noise pollution as they absorb sound.
